您好,欢迎来到客趣旅游网。
搜索
您的当前位置:首页JQuery中ajax方法访问web服务实例_jquery

JQuery中ajax方法访问web服务实例_jquery

来源:客趣旅游网

本文实例讲述了JQuery中ajax方法访问web服务。分享给大家供大家参考。具体分析如下:

说明: ArrayList 中 存为对象CollegeDepartInfo 其属性为:stirng CollegeDepartTitle 和 int CollegeDepartId 在javascript中 ddlDepart.options[ddlDepart.length]=new Option(n.CollegeDepartTitle,n.CollegeDepartId); Option的参数就是依据他们的。 最后重要的是: 类上方添加的 [ScriptService] 必须添加,否则ajax无法调用WebService

jquery代码部分:



CollegeDepartWebServices.asmx.cs部分:

[WebService(Namespace = "http://tempuri.org/")]
[WebServiceBinding(ConformsTo = WsiProfiles.BasicProfile1_1)]
[ScriptService]
public class CollegeDepartWebServices : System.Web.Services.WebService
{
 public CollegeDepartWebServices()
 {
 //如果使用设计的组件,请取消注释以下行 
 //InitializeComponent(); 
 }
 [WebMethod]
 [System.Xml.Serialization.XmlInclude(typeof(CollegeDepartInfo))]
 public ArrayList GetCollegeDepart(string strDepartId)
 {
 CollegeDepartBL.FlushCollegeDepartCache();
 if (string.IsNullOrEmpty(strDepartId))
 return null;
 ArrayList myList = CollegeDepartBL.GetCollegeDepartListByCollegeID(int.Parse(strDepartId));
 return myList;
 }
}

希望本文所述对大家的jquery程序设计有所帮助。

Copyright © 2019- kqyc.cn 版权所有 赣ICP备2024042808号-2

违法及侵权请联系:TEL:199 1889 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务